Comments: Spikes from the parking lot to the loop junction. Recommend snow shoes ascending either direction due to the steepness and unconsolidated surface. ( fresh snow). Used snowshoes across the ridge due to intermittent drifts. We descended north with spikes . No visible ice flows so it was relatively straight forward getting down. Large group after us planning on a butt slide party down south. So no guarantee what the condition will be after the snow is swept off. Trail down low is a little bony with a few exposed rocks. Overall very manageable conditions.
